声明一个产品对象html
时间: 2024-10-17 19:09:18 浏览: 11
在HTML中,通常不会直接声明一个"产品对象",因为HTML是用于构建网页结构的标记语言,它本身不具备创建复杂数据对象的功能。然而,如果你需要在JavaScript或其他支持动态内容的脚本语言环境中描述一个产品,你可以结合HTML和JavaScript来创建。
例如,在HTML中,你可以定义一个产品的展示结构:
```html
<div id="product">
<h2 class="product-name">产品名称</h2>
<p class="description">产品描述</p>
<span class="price">价格</span>
<button onclick="showProductDetails()">查看详情</button>
</div>
```
然后,在JavaScript中,你可以为这个"产品"添加一些属性和方法:
```javascript
var Product = {
constructor: function(name, description, price) {
this.name = name;
this.description = description;
this.price = price;
},
showDetails: function() {
console.log(`产品名称: ${this.name}`);
console.log(`产品描述: ${this.description}`);
console.log(`价格: ${this.price}`);
}
};
function showProductDetails() {
var productElement = document.getElementById('product');
var product = new Product('产品A', '这是一款示例产品', 99.99);
product.showDetails();
}
```
在这个例子中,`Product`是一个简单的JavaScript对象,代表了产品,包含名称、描述和价格等信息。通过`showProductDetails`函数,我们可以模拟显示产品详细信息的行为。
阅读全文